**Postmortem timeline — DocSentry linter outage (plugin API)**

- 09:14 — Linter runs begin failing for all third-party plugins with schema errors.
- 09:22 — Rollback attempted; failed due to cached manifest.
- 09:40 — Cache purged; failures continue for plugins targeting the v2 hook API.
- 10:05 — Root cause: breaking change in hook argument order shipped without a version bump.
- 10:30 — Hotfix deployed; all plugin suites green.

Plugin authors: pin against the hotfix release identified by the token below.

build token for yaduf-tagug: htk4_0d28

Before approving changes to the restart path, verify the sequence below. First drain the car-assignment queue; the simulator persists pending hall calls to the Veldt store, and restarting mid-flush corrupts replay logs. Second, confirm the floor-topology cache has been invalidated, otherwise the new build reads stale shaft maps and dispatch accuracy metrics skew low. Third, the simulator re-registers with the internal telemetry collector on boot, which requires authentication. The collector accepts the service key shown below.

API key for yahap-bagep: qvz3-u0q

Subject: On-call handover — Dedupe notes

Hi Marisol,

Handing off the pager. Quick context on Quellfilter, our alert deduplicator: it collapses repeat alerts within a 10-minute window, keyed on service plus alert name. Twice this week it over-merged unrelated disk alerts from the Brindlewood cluster, so check the raw feed if something looks suspiciously quiet. I bumped the window config back to defaults Tuesday. Everything else is green. For dedupe rule changes, reach the Signalworks platform crew here.

alerts address for kafof-bagag: kasael@olvarqdyn.corp

## TICKET: Backfill scheduler failing auth on staging

The Nightloom backfill scheduler has skipped three nightly runs because its .env was rebuilt without the warehouse credential. BACKFILL_WINDOW_HOURS and CRON_OFFSET_MIN are present and correct. To restore runs before tonight's cycle, reopen the file and, immediately after CRON_OFFSET_MIN, append the warehouse access line as follows.

vault entry, fawif-tadup: COURIER_KEY29=fba3dedb47dad65bab6e255d088f1